Since its introduction in the early '50s, professional guitarists of all musical genres have relied on the Fender Telecaster guitar for its powerful tone and smooth playability. The Standard Series Telecaster guitar features hotter single-coil pickups, shielded body cavities for quieter operation, medium jumbo frets for a more modern feel. Today's Standard Telecaster guitar incorporates the best of the old and new: an alder body, fast-action maple neck, cast/sealed machine heads and six-saddle strings-thru-body-bridge.
